On Sept. 4th I will be bagging the last 2 of the 48 NH 4000 footers (Flume and Liberty). The route is up for discussion, ideas welcome.

Everyone capable is invited. This will be approx. a 12 mile, 3700' elev. gain hike depending on the route chosen. The meeting place and exact time (8:00ish) will be determined after the route is chosen.

I won't be there - I'll be on the Wildcats. However, if you can do the car spotting I highly recommend going up the Osseo Trail, over the summits, and down Liberty Spring. We did that on January 4th and it was a fine route, very easy and accomodating to anyone who wants to join you.
